WebThe following methods are used to treat seeds: Seed dormancy Azospirillum inoculation Fungicide seed treatment Seed dormancy Many varieties have a dormancy period where germination levels are low. Several treatments can be used to break dormancy and improve seed growth. Expose seeds to high temperatures (40−42°C) for 1−2 days prior to sowing. WebAug 2, 2024 · In seed dressing, which is the most common method of seed treatment, the seeds are dressed either with dry or wet formulations of fungicides and pesticides. Additionally, seeds are treated with natural bio-formulants like Pseudomonas, Trichoderma and Rhizobia to enhance their field performance.
